Sam Altman announced in a Saturday post on X that his baby had been born “early.” The OpenAI CEO shared that the newborn will be “in the NICU for a while,” but reassured everyone that “he is doing well.” “I have never felt such love,” Altman expressed.

In his announcement, Altman welcomed his new baby saying, “Welcome to the world, little guy!” He accompanied the message with a close-up photo of the baby, showcasing the tiny hand grasping an adult’s finger. He elaborated, “He came early and is going to be in the NICU for a while,” referring to the neonatal intensive care unit where newborns receive specialized medical care after birth. “He is doing well and it’s really nice to be in a little bubble taking care of him. I have never felt such love.”

While Altman, who is married to software engineer Oliver Mulherin, has not disclosed plans for paternity leave, the new parent’s arrival coincides with a significant period for the OpenAI leader. The company is currently navigating a crucial transition from being a nonprofit, having announced in December plans to transfer control of daily operations to its for-profit subsidiary. This shift has faced legal challenges from OpenAI’s competitor, Elon Musk.

OpenAI representatives chose not to comment on the birth when contacted by Business Insider. In a January 6 episode of the podcast “Re:Thinking,” hosted by Adam Grant, Altman had mentioned that he was expecting a child, asserting that future children would grow up in a world where artificial intelligence surpasses human intelligence. “And that’ll be natural,” Altman commented. “Of course, it’s smarter than us. Of course, it can do things we can’t, but also who really cares? I think it’s only weird for us in this one transition time.”

The birth announcement quickly resonated within the tech community, with Microsoft CEO Satya Nadella extending his congratulations on X, stating: “My heartfelt congratulations, @sama! Parenthood is one of life’s most profound and rewarding experiences. Wishing you and your family the very best.”

Altman and Mulherin tied the knot in January 2024 during a private ceremony. The couple, who reside in San Francisco, has maintained a relatively low-profile relationship, with one of their first public appearances occurring in 2023 when Altman brought Mulherin to a White House dinner. In a September 2023 interview with New York Magazine, Altman indicated that they planned to have children soon.
